pitchfork

Pitchfork would certainly be my favorite music news site if stylus wasn't so bloody good. Pf carries more news about bands' tours and releases, as well as reviewing full albums and single tracks separately. A music fan can't go wrong checking out the Best New Music section.

think secret

Just over the horizon Apple news. Some insider reports about new hardware and software coming from Cupertino. If you're thinking about buying an apple product that hasn't been refreshed for some time, check this site to see if any news on new products is out there.
